Claude Opus 4.7 vs GPT-4o: Detailed Comparison

Choosing between Claude Opus 4.7 (Anthropic) and GPT-4o (OpenAI) comes down to three things: per-token pricing, context window, and which capability matters most for your workload. Claude Opus 4.7 costs $15.00/M input vs $2.50/M for GPT-4o; context windows are 200K vs 128K tokens. Detailed breakdown below.

Side-by-side specs

SpecClaude Opus 4.7GPT-4o
ProviderAnthropicOpenAI
Released2026-04-222024-05-13
Input price $15.00/M $2.50/M
Output price $75.00/M $10.00/M
Cached input $1.5000/M $1.2500/M
Context window 200K 128K
Max output 64K 16K
Modalities text image text image audio
Tokenizer claude-3 o200k_base

Capability matrix

CapabilityClaude Opus 4.7GPT-4o
function calling Yes Yes
json mode Yes Yes
vision Yes Yes
streaming Yes Yes
tool use Yes No
audio No Yes

Benchmark comparison

Higher is better for all benchmarks shown.

BenchmarkCategoryClaude Opus 4.7GPT-4oΔ
GPQA Diamond reasoning 83.1
SWE-bench Verified coding 77.2
Aider Polyglot coding 81.5
MMLU general 88.7
HumanEval coding 90.2
MMMU multimodal 69.1

Per-call cost on typical workloads

Workload (in/out tokens)Claude Opus 4.7GPT-4oCheaper by
Standard chat (1K / 500) $0.052500 $0.007500 GPT-4o by $0.045000
RAG (4K / 500) $0.097500 $0.015000 GPT-4o by $0.082500
Long doc (20K / 1K) $0.375000 $0.060000 GPT-4o by $0.315000
Very long context (100K / 2K) $1.612500 $0.265000 GPT-4o by $1.347500

When to choose Claude Opus 4.7 over GPT-4o

  • Larger context window (200K vs 128K) — relevant when whole documents or long histories must fit in a single call.
  • Supports tool use — GPT-4o does not.

When to choose GPT-4o over Claude Opus 4.7

  • Per-token input cost is 83% lower than Claude Opus 4.7.
  • Supports audio — Claude Opus 4.7 does not.

Related comparisons